A **agronomist** is responsible for managing agricultural operations, ensuring crop health, and recommending appropriate pesticides. Agronomists typically have a strong background in plant science, soil management, and pest management. **Pesticide specialists** are experts in pesticide handling, storage, and application. They help businesses comply with pesticide regulations, train employees, and monitor pest populations. **Health and safety officers** play a crucial role in ensuring that workplaces are safe and compliant with pesticide regulations. They develop safety protocols, monitor worker exposure, and investigate incidents. **Environmental scientists** study the impact of pesticides on the environment, identifying potential hazards and devising strategies to minimize adverse effects. They often work with government agencies, conservation organizations, and private companies to develop and implement sustainable practices. **Research scientists** focus on advancing our understanding of pesticides, developing new formulations, and testing their efficacy and safety. They collaborate with universities, research institutions, and private companies to bring innovative solutions to market.
